Practical Parenting Strategies
One of the key aspects of the workshop was the introduction of practical parenting strategies. Ms. Bhargava shared insights on effective communication, discipline, and emotional regulation. She emphasised the importance of active listening, empathetic responses, and setting clear boundaries. These strategies, she noted, not only help in managing day-to-day challenges but also in building a strong, trusting relationship with the child.
The Integrated Approach
Ms. Bhargava advocated for an integrated approach to parenting, which involves a balance of emotional, intellectual, and physical nurturing. She highlighted the significance of creating a supportive home environment that encourages curiosity, creativity, and a love for learning. This holistic approach, she asserted, equips children with the skills and mindset needed to thrive in the modern world.
Building Resilience
Another focal point of the workshop was building resilience in children. Ms. Bhargava explained that resilience is not an innate trait but a skill that can be developed. She shared techniques for fostering resilience, such as encouraging problem-solving, promoting a growth mindset, and providing opportunities for independent decision-making. By nurturing resilience, parents can help their children navigate setbacks and challenges with confidence.
